Output a63ca384d1495ff334cac56f7ec718f7aefacd94e896148243e4cbe0318e5633:17

value
29962
script pubkey
OP_0 OP_PUSHBYTES_20 e7755ad0f79abe9a36c9375ddac6caf6b992d854
address
bc1qua64458hn2lf5dkfxawa43k276ue9kz5tpsde7
transaction
a63ca384d1495ff334cac56f7ec718f7aefacd94e896148243e4cbe0318e5633
confirmations
62906
spent
true